A whole lot went down during Sunday's Super Bowl final (9 February) which saw the Philadelphia Eagles thrash the Kansas City Chiefs with a 40-22 victory.
None other than Kendrick Lamar took to the stage during the eagerly-anticipated halftime show who performed his Grammy-winning track 'Not Like Us' - a diss track about fellow rapper Drake - even though it recently became the subject of a highly publicised lawsuit.
And, during the performance, Serena Williams joined Lamar on stage and fans have since rushed to social media sharing their theories on the reason behind her surprise cameo appearance.
Now, for some context behind the beef, Drake sued Universal Music Group for defamation and harassment after it released the diss track, with his lawyers accusing the record label of launching a 'campaign to create a viral hit' as Lamar, 37, describes the 38-year-old as a 'certified p**dophile' - claims that Drake has continuously denied (and that Lamar presumably didn't intend to be taken seriously).

Viewers at home also couldn't help but share their reactions to fellow Compton-native Williams' cameo appearance, who is rumoured to have briefly dated Drake around 2011, per People.
The 43-year-old tennis legend could be seen dancing while Lamar performed 'Not Like Us'.
